What Fish Are in Lake Waubesa?

Lake Waubesa in Dane County, Wisconsin has 7 documented fish species: Musky, Panfish, Largemouth Bass, Smallmouth Bass, Northern Pike, Walleye, Catfish. The lake holds an overall water quality grade of B (Good).
